Benzamil is a sodium channel inhibitor, functioning as a non-selective blocker of epithelial sodium channels (ENaC) and a Na+/Ca2+ exchanger (NCX) inhibitor with an IC50 value of approximately 100 nM. Its pharmacological properties include the enhancement of myogenic vasoconstriction. Additionally, Benzamil inhibits TRPP3-mediated Ca2+-activated currents, exhibiting an IC50 of 1.1 μM. This compound is valuable for research applications focused on cardiovascular physiology and electrolyte transport mechanisms.
